WebDec 16, 2024 · Because most research on spaying and neutering cats has been focused on studying population control, there is currently no evidence to prove that male cats are more affectionate before or after neutering, Posluns says. However, issues with tomcat roaming and fighting due to testosterone levels are greatly reduced after neutering, which could be ... WebJan 31, 2024 · All cat owners can agree, though, that the slow blinking of a staring feline is their way of saying, “I love you.”. 4. Bunting. Another obvious way that cats show their affection is by marking items, people, and other animals with their scent. They have scent glands in their cheeks, paws, and the base of their tail.
